1. It is advisable to insert an isolation transformer in the AC supply before servicing this hot chassis. 2. When servicing, observe the original lead dress, especially the lead dress in the high voltage circuits. If a short circuit is found, replace all parts which have been overheated or damaged by the short circuit.
The current from any point should not exceed 0.7 mA peak AC or 2 mA DC. In the case of a measurement being outside of these limits specified, there is a possibility of a shock hazard and the receiver should be repaired and rechecked before it is returned to the customer. Fig.

1. Connect a DC voltage meter to TPA 16 and confirm the +B voltage is 141.0 ± 2V. 2. Connect a high frequency voltmeter to heater and confirm that voltage reads 6.3 ± 0.24 (VRMS). 3. Normalize the brightness and contrast. 2.5.

Notes: 1. Wedge A, B and C should be inserted following the sequence of 1, 2 and 3 shown in Fig. 11. 2. The wedges should be set 120° apart from each other. 3. Be certain that three wedges are firmly fixed and the Deflection Yoke is tightly clamped in place.
